Age | Commit message (Collapse) | Author | |
---|---|---|---|
2016-07-14 | enough with umpteen "i18n.h" files. Consolidate on pbd/i18n.h | Paul Davis | |
2016-05-02 | use same tooltip timeout throughout Ardour -- part two | Robin Gareus | |
2016-04-25 | add optional buttons to trigger lua scripted actions. | Robin Gareus | |
2016-02-25 | move window visibility buttons to have less impact on minimum width | Paul Davis | |
And as a side effect, be in a consistent location on windows/linux AND OS X | |||
2016-02-22 | remove tab-related code for tabbed notebook, add tooltips to new buttons | Paul Davis | |
2016-02-22 | try using top-menu-bar buttons and not notebook tabs to control window ↵ | Paul Davis | |
visibility | |||
2016-02-22 | remove all trace of SAE from source code. | Paul Davis | |
This had become incoherent over time, and posed a development hazard and burden going forward | |||
2016-02-22 | replicate the remove-all-trailing whitespace commit(s) in master | Paul Davis | |
2016-02-22 | remove all tearoffs except the monitor section. | Paul Davis | |
We don't need this functionality anymore as we build on 15 years experience plus the new tabbed structure | |||
2016-02-22 | get current tab on startup correct. | Paul Davis | |
Note that Gtk::Notebook will not switch to a page with an invisible widget. This took me TOO LONG to discover. Also move code around between files | |||
2016-02-22 | handle main window delete events sensibly | Paul Davis | |
2016-02-22 | handle button events on main window notebook so that we can handle close ↵ | Paul Davis | |
button clicks | |||
2016-02-22 | hopefully get dynamic tabbable menu state right this time | Paul Davis | |
2016-02-22 | dynamically update menus/actions controlling tabbable ↵ | Paul Davis | |
show/hide/attach/detach operations | |||
2016-02-22 | break out window ops for Tabbables into show/hide/attach/detach | Paul Davis | |
2016-02-22 | compile time fixes for top-menubar (i.e. OS X) systems | Paul Davis | |
2016-02-22 | some changes for top menubar systems (i.e. OS X) | Paul Davis | |
2016-02-22 | save & restore the main window geometry | Paul Davis | |
2016-02-22 | update main window title appropriately | Paul Davis | |
2016-02-22 | add suggestive tooltips for tabs; remove position argument for Tabbable ↵ | Paul Davis | |
since it isn't really usable | |||
2016-02-22 | hide tabs in main window when there's only 1 tab left. | Paul Davis | |
This helps with space and also prevents tearing off the last tab | |||
2016-02-22 | make sure preferences are visible | Paul Davis | |
2016-02-22 | get normal GTK accelerators working again | Paul Davis | |
2016-02-22 | first compilable version of tabbable design. | Paul Davis | |
I would have loved to split this apart, but there are just so many interrelated changes, it makes little sense and would be a huge effort that would break future git bisect use because so many intermediate commits would not compile | |||
2016-02-22 | the basics of tabbed | Paul Davis | |
2015-12-01 | Make capitalization consistent and other minor spelling corrections. | André Nusser | |
2015-10-05 | NOOP, remove trailing tabs/whitespace. | Robin Gareus | |
2015-10-04 | globally remove all trailing whitespace from ardour code base. | Paul Davis | |
Paul Davis was responsible for introducing almost all of this. | |||
2015-10-02 | provide Main/cancel-solo as an action and make rude solo button(s) use it | Paul Davis | |
2015-09-16 | Move UIConfiguration Singleton into UIConfiguration header | Tim Mayberry | |
This removes the direct dependence on ardour_ui.h from 39 files | |||
2015-09-16 | Move ARDOUR_UI::ui_scale into UIConfiguration class | Tim Mayberry | |
2015-09-16 | Move util functions into UIConfiguration as they depend on it anyway | Tim Mayberry | |
2015-06-29 | Revert "start work on auto return target dropdown rather than button" | Paul Davis | |
This reverts commit d1cbb3fb0e36b068dbf516d21891c998266f22a2. | |||
2015-06-29 | Revert "properly track, update, maintain and set auto return state" | Paul Davis | |
This reverts commit 07d0539526239d895f22123d88411c0d4ee773a4. | |||
2015-06-29 | properly track, update, maintain and set auto return state | Paul Davis | |
Conflicts: gtk2_ardour/ardour_ui_options.cc | |||
2015-06-29 | start work on auto return target dropdown rather than button | Paul Davis | |
Conflicts: gtk2_ardour/ardour_ui.cc | |||
2015-06-17 | fix 1024px width layout (remove nudge clock special case) | Robin Gareus | |
Due to some change somewhere along the road the nudge clock does no longer fit in the transport-bar on 1024px screen with 100% font-scale, even if the 2nd clock is hidden. However, these days it does fit nicely on its default position even with wide-editor-mixer on a 1024px screen. | |||
2015-05-24 | replace old ArdourButton::Icon API with Gtkmm2ext. | Robin Gareus | |
2015-05-24 | remove explicit VectorIcon Element | Robin Gareus | |
2015-04-23 | more HiDPI cleanup | Robin Gareus | |
2015-04-22 | clean up GUI scaling | Robin Gareus | |
2015-04-20 | towards scaleable meter and mixer UI | Robin Gareus | |
somewhat hacky solution, but there's no good central point to control this and get integer rounding/summing, is there? | |||
2015-04-18 | transport button HiDPI scaling | Robin Gareus | |
2015-04-08 | NOOP, cleanup & comments | Robin Gareus | |
2015-04-08 | construct a metronom | Robin Gareus | |
2015-04-08 | more transport button caironizing. | Robin Gareus | |
2015-04-07 | renice transport buttons (part one) | Robin Gareus | |
2015-04-07 | update ArdourButton Icon API | Robin Gareus | |
2015-03-20 | error-log button: acknowledge new errors w/o hiding Log | Robin Gareus | |
override toggle, in case new errors show up while the log window is already visible | |||
2015-03-20 | Error-log button: reset on LED click & button click | Robin Gareus | |